Full review
Like in their other albums such as 'So much for the Afterglow' and 'Sparkle and Fade', their best tracks definitely come when they revert back to their old punk/rock/metal sound, and they've come up with several good tracks on this album.

Art Alexakis always makes me laugh, if only because all the lyrics are inspired. In 'Rock Star' i cant help but smile at the line 'I just want to be a rock star, I just want to be laid' which manages to ridicule the entire rock image in two short lines. Ive heard that Everclear has been compared to other rock bands such as Foo fighters, Third Eye Blind and Smashing Pumpkins. Suffice to say that they are nothing like them and yet faintly similar at the same time.

Some of their songs are based around almost frantic chords, while others -predominatly in SFAAM Vol:1 - have been very laid back and based around accoustic guitars. The style is distinctly different from any other band ive heard, but if u like people strumming away at guitars, you'll probably like Everclear. Be warned that the drummer also has a fondness of the Ukelele!

The album has some potential hit singles with 'When it all goes wrong again' (Great start to the album), 'Rock Star', 'All f**ked up' (making this their first album to have a ;Parental Advisory' sticker), and 'Song From An american Movie PT:2' (my fave). Weak tracks? well not being a fan of instrumentals, id have to say 'Halloween Americana', but thats about it!

One would wonder what would have happened if Art Alexakis had not done 2 'concept' albums and had put the best of both the latest albums together. I figure it would result in a album to put SMFTA to shame, however I'd definitely recommend it to anyone interested in Everclear - It is as least as good as 'So much for the Afterglow', i would say better, as there are no obviously bad songs.

Songs from and american movie: part 2, is the fifth proper album that Everclear have released. In addition to these 5 official releases, they have several EP's which are basically half albums which contains some old tracks, and some new material.

The band itself is made up of:

Art Alexakis - Guitar, Vocals
Greg Eklund - Drums, Vocals
Craig Montoya - Bass, Vocals

Originally formed in 1992, This american band recorded their first album for under $400. In 1994, Greg Eklund replaced Scott Cuthbert as drums and vocals and since then the band has rocketed to fame. Well known in the US, this rock/grunge band has yet to gain a significant foothold in the alternative music scene in Britain. Having said that, their recent gig in london (May 30th, i think) was a sold out affair. Early comparisons to Nirvana (exacerbated by the singer's short bleached/blonde hair) were furthered when Kurt Cobain publicly stated his approval. However since then, Everclear have mellowed out a bit, and found their own little niche in the rock scene.

The majority of the songs that Everclear have produced come from the musical genius that is Art Alexakis. To his advantage, he did have a pretty screwed up life - giving him plenty of stuff to sing about!!
